Navigating Blackness as an Afrolatine in the U.S.
Thursday, Sept. 21 | 2 – 3 p.m. | cglink.me/2dV/r1929424
Office of Multicultural Students Affairs, University Student Commons, 907 Floyd Ave., Suite 215
There are an estimated 200 million African descendants in 19 Latin American countries and over 6 million in the US. How has the past impacted the present, especially when you consider the mixing of Europeans, Africans and indigenous peoples? Have you ever wondered how this influenced their perceptions of life? This panel discussion will broaden awareness of AfroLatine lived experiences in the US and it will address nuanced aspects of identity, culture, and society.
